Travelodge Williamsburg Colonial Area834 Capitol Landing Road, Williamsburg, VA 23185 (Show map) This hotel is within a one-minute drive of Colonial Williamsburg, an interactive historical site. The hotel offers a seasonal outdoor pool and rooms with a microwave and refrigerator. Travelodge Williamsburg Colonial Area rooms include a coffee maker and safety deposit box. The rooms are equipped with free Wi-Fi. The Travelodge Williamsburg provides guests with a daily continental breakfast, and newspapers are available in the lobby. The hotel is within a 20-minute drive of Jamestown National Historic Site. The Colonial Area Travelodge is 2 miles from the College of William and Mary in Williamsburg. Within a reasonable distance to Busch Gardens and Water Country USA. Staff was pleasant. Quick check in/check out. Bathroom was clean. Sheets were clean. I booked two rooms (adjoining) – one completely reeked of a combination of smoke and a dank moldy/mildewy-type smell. The other smelled fine. Half of the carpet in the smelly room was saturated with some sort of liquid – I mean, completely soaked. I think the air conditioning unit was leaking into the room. We called the front desk about the smell and the wet carpet, but since the hotel was full, they couldn't give us another room. They offered us a nearly empty can of Febreze. The safety latch on the door was hanging loose and could have easily been pushed open. While the bathroom area was clean, the rest of the room felt kind of grimy. Some of the towels were stained. Mattresses uncomfortable in both rooms (thin and too firm). Can hear through walls. Wifi didn't work. Bottom line, I realize this is not a four star hotel and wasn't expecting perfection, but I have stayed in places that were older and cheaper and had a better experience. The sopping carpet and gross smell were just too much.
